Green & Brown Challenge

Here's for Suzann's Green & Brown colour challenge. I don't remember who made this stamp. I bought it wood mounted but I dismantled it and forgot to write down the name of the manufacture. I coloured it in with Prisma Coloured pencils, Gamsol and a blending stump. Hope you like!
